Andhra Pradesh tops in landless agricultural workers

New Delhi: According to the latest statement released by the Central Government, Andhra Pradesh has the highest number of landless agricultural workers in the country, followed by Bihar.

While Andhra Pradesh has 1.38 crore landless agricultural workers, Bihar has 1.34 crore workers. Sikkim has got least (17000) followed by Arunachal Pradesh (18840) and Mizoram (26783).

Andhra Pradesh has 7.3 lakh women workers who are landless as against 6.4 lakh men workers.

The Minister of Labour and Employment Shri Mallikarjun Kharge  gave this information in reply to a question in the Rajya Sabha

The Economic Survey 2010-11 says that agriculture sector accounts for 12.3% of the Gross Domestic Product (GDP) in 2009-10.

The Government has come up with a number of schemes to provide social security to the unorganized workers, which includes agricultural labourers.

The Government launched the Rashtriya Swasthya Bima Yojana to provide smart card based cashless health insurance cover of Rs. 30,000/- per annum on family floater basis to BPL families ( a unit of five) in the unorganised sector, including agricultural labourers.

Another scheme Aam Admi Bima Yojana (AABY) was launched in 2007 with a view to providing insurance cover to the head of family or one earning member of rural landless households between the age of 18 years and 59 years.
